Building Site Clearing in Salt Lake City, UT
Building site clearing services involve preparing a property for construction or development by removing existing vegetation, debris, and obstructions. This process typically includes tree and shrub removal, brush clearing, and debris hauling to create a clean, level area suitable for building projects such as new homes, extensions, or landscaping features. Property owners often request this service when starting a construction project or renovating an outdoor space, ensuring the site is free of obstacles and meets necessary specifications for subsequent work.
Before requesting site clearing, property owners should consider factors such as the size and condition of the area, the types of vegetation or debris to be removed, and any local regulations or permits that may be required. Understanding the scope of work and any potential restrictions can help in planning the project effectively. Clear communication about the property’s boundaries and the desired outcome can facilitate a smoother process and ensure the site is properly prepared for the next steps in development or landscaping.

Common Building Site Clearing Jobs
Building site clearing services prepare land for new construction projects by removing trees, shrubs, and debris.
They include grading and leveling to create a stable foundation for building.
Services often involve the removal of old structures, fencing, or underground obstructions.
Site clearing ensures safe access and compliance with local regulations before development begins.
Proper clearing helps prevent future issues like drainage problems or soil instability.
These services support a smooth transition from land to construction-ready property.
Building Site Clearing Questions
What types of projects require site clearing? Site clearing is often needed for new construction, landscaping, or property development to prepare the land for future use.
What materials are typically removed during site clearing? Common materials include trees, shrubs, rocks, old structures, debris, and other obstructions.
Is site clearing suitable for all property sizes? Yes, site clearing services can be tailored to properties of various sizes, from small lots to large parcels.
What should property owners consider before starting site clearing? It's important to evaluate the land's condition, identify any underground utilities, and determine the extent of clearing needed.
